Abstract :
In accordance with the character of strict supplying timeliness to emergent material transportation, the paper introduces the time-satisfaction concept and linear time-satisfaction function and builds a mathematic model about transportation problem which aims at the best integrated time-satisfaction level. Integrated time-satisfaction function is defined by combining with the level of content, which is divided into very satisfied, general and not satisfied. Then the paper designs lexicographical algorithm and makes optimization solutions based on software program LINGO. Living examples show that this model is in line with a greater degree of emergent supplying, and afford a salutary lesson for making emergent transportation policy decision.
